Y/n and their friend Hop start highschool together. They were both freshman who both wanted to take over Leon's position of "champion" or valedvictorian, which was awarded to the student who had the best grades. The school had a way of ranking students so they would try their best. Y/n and Hop both realize that a lot of other people wanted to become "champion" just like them. It basically became a race of who started to lag behind in class. -- I got the idea to write this from @Greyrain1 and I have her permission to write this story
